Pre-Production Planning
Successful explainer videos start with thorough planning. Define your target audience and clear objectives. Decide on the core message you want to communicate and outline the key points. Creating a detailed script and storyboard helps visualize the flow and ensures all important information is included.
Production Tips
During production, focus on high-quality visuals and clear audio. Use professional equipment or high-resolution assets to enhance visual appeal. Keep animations simple and consistent, emphasizing the main message without overwhelming viewers. Good lighting and sound are crucial for a polished final product.
Post-Production Best Practices
Editing is where your explainer video comes together. Use editing software to refine timing, add transitions, and incorporate background music or voiceovers. Keep the video concise—ideally between 60 to 90 seconds—to maintain viewer engagement. Include captions or subtitles to improve accessibility.
Distribution and Optimization
Once your explainer video is complete, distribute it across relevant platforms such as your website, social media, and email campaigns. Optimize video titles, descriptions, and tags for search engines to increase visibility. Monitor viewer engagement and gather feedback to improve future videos.
